The cheapest way to get from Colchester to Lourdes is to bus and fly which costs €50 - €280 and takes 6h.
The fastest way to get from Colchester to Lourdes is to bus and fly which takes 6h and costs €50 - €280.
No, there is no direct train from Colchester to Lourdes. However, there are services departing from Colchester and arriving at Lourdes via Liverpool Street station, London St Pancras Intl, Gare du Nord and Paris Montparnasse 1 Et 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 2m.
The distance between Colchester and Lourdes is 1032 km.
The best way to get from Colchester to Lourdes without a car is to train which takes 10h 2m and costs €320 - €550.
It takes approximately 6h to get from Colchester to Lourdes, including transfers.
